A goddess brings a statue to life so it can become the sculptor's wife. A mirror reflects more than what should appear as a bride's big day is filled with fear. New tech revolutionizes reproductive rights while ghost hunters fill an innkeeper's night with frights. And just when she falls out of love's blinding spell, a tattoo artist checks into a haunted hotel. In this speculative fiction collection, feminism meets folklore, fantasy, and science fiction as Rumer Haven shares some of the more random yarns she's spun over the years. From ancient Cyprus to modern Sedona, Myths, Mothers, and Mystics tells the tales of women who must find-if not fight-their way against the natural and supernatural. Revised and updated second edition.
